这年头,程序员看着新出的微软Copilot Compose都有点慌,说搞不好以后写代码不用键盘了,只需要拿鼠标把那一个个像乐高似的积木拖来拖去。这听着挺唬人,好像以后的行业门槛要变低了。 其实先别急着担心。咱们把这事拆开看:先看看技术上到底怎么回事,再琢磨琢磨对咱们工作有啥影响。 这款软件的核心概念很简单,就是把以前那种得盯着代码写的编程方式,变成在画布上玩积木的样子。你看每个方块就是一个功能模块或者API调用,你把它们拖出来拼在一起就行。至于后台怎么转变成能跑的代码、配置文件啥的,都是由大模型和编程引擎在搞定。 具体怎么干活也不复杂,一共分三步:先在界面上画个图表达需求;系统再把图画转化成语言模型能懂的中间语句;最后生成具体的代码。而且这中间还有校验机制在把关,保证模块接口能对上,代码质量也有保证。 这东西的应用场景挺多的。做产品的经理可以快速搭建个业务流程来验证想法;懂行的业务人员也能自己弄点自动化脚本解放重复劳动;还有教编程的老师用它来教新人,把那些抽象的语法变成看得见的逻辑,降低学习难度。 说白了,这就是把复杂的编程环境和语法都给屏蔽了,让人能专注在业务逻辑上。这跟现在的低代码/无代码浪潮是一个道理,让更多人都能参与进来干活。 当然了,这也不是说程序员就没用了。重复性高、模板化强的活儿可能很快就被AI和工具给接手了,像以前那些花大量时间干的样板代码、对接API、数据映射之类的活儿以后可能更多由AI+模板搞定。 微软推出的这个Copilot Compose代表的是一种新的干活模式:人负责想主意和做判断,机器负责出力干活。这两者的界限也不是死的,而是互相协商、反馈修正的过程。 短期来看,那些低阶的开发岗位可能会被工具替代,但同时也会催生新的岗位需求。以后的程序员得更懂产品流程了,还要能和AI好好配合才行。 说到教育这方面也得改改了。以后的教学不能光死记语法细节了,得更看重计算思维和系统设计这些东西。新手入门可以用这种可视化工具快速上手,但到了高级阶段还得回去啃源码、算法这些硬骨头。 未来的工作模式可能是这样的:产品经理先在面板上把流程搭好;AI生成初稿;工程师再去审查边界条件;测试团队用自动化用例跑一遍;运维那边再用数据来优化性能。人类跟AI的分工是互相补位的关系。 技术的进步总是伴随着阵痛和机遇。对于咱们程序员来说,焦虑肯定有道理,但更有价值的是把握住这种变革的机会:去学会怎么跟AI协作、掌握系统设计的核心、提升审查和治理的能力。 对于企业来说,也别想着直接用人去替换人了。正确的策略是推动组织内部的能力升级和流程重构。 最后一句话说出来吧:写代码像搭乐高并不是什么末日预言,反倒可能是一次生产力的跃迁。那些愿意拥抱新工具、重新定义自己价值的人,才是最后的赢家。